“Muscle cramps—in the legs, feet, hands, and everywhere else—are often caused by a severe magnesium deficiency,” says Cramp Defense, a supplement that has 70 milligrams of magnesium per capsule. “Since magnesium is constantly lost, take Cramp Defense every day to build up and maintain an optimal magnesium supply,” it says. Does magnesium work, especially for the cramps that often strike older people in bed? Scott Garrison, associate professor of family medicine at the University of Alberta in Canada, may be the best person to ask. “When I was a family physician, I had a patient who was in hospital being treated for pneumonia, and she was magnesium deficient so we gave her a series of infusions of magnesium,” says Garrison.
